linux6 安装Oracle 19c主要报错记录

联系:手机/微信(+86 17813235971) QQ(107644445)

标题:linux6 安装Oracle 19c主要报错记录

作者:惜分飞©版权所有[未经本人同意,不得以任何形式转载,否则有进一步追究法律责任的权利.]

在某些极端情况下,需要在linux 6上面安装Oracle 19C(没有通过官方认证),这里进行了一些测试,安装实施成功,主要问题记录如下:
系统信息

[root@ora11g ~]# more /etc/issue
Oracle Linux Server release 6.9
Kernel \r on an \m
[root@ora11g ~]# uname -r
4.1.12-61.1.28.el6uek.x86_64

[FATAL] [INS-30060] Check for group existence failed
2


通过./runInstaller -ignoreInternalDriverError解决
参考:Oracle 18c on RHEL 6.10 fail with “[FATAL] [INS-30060] Check for group existence failed.” (Doc ID 2464358.1)

安装完成之后,sqlplus启动报错

[oracle@ora11g ~]$ sqlplus -v
sqlplus: /lib64/libc.so.6: version `GLIBC_2.14' not found (required by /u02/app/oracle/product/19.2/db_1/lib/libclntsh.so.19.1)
sqlplus: /lib64/libc.so.6: version `GLIBC_2.14' not found (required by /u02/app/oracle/product/19.2/db_1/lib/libclntshcore.so.19.1)
sqlplus: /lib64/libc.so.6: version `GLIBC_2.14' not found (required by /u02/app/oracle/product/19.2/db_1/lib/libnnz19.so)

主要是由于19C要求glibc-2.14,但是该系统版本情况如下

[root@ora11g ~]# strings /lib64/libc.so.6 |grep GLIBC
GLIBC_2.2.5
GLIBC_2.2.6
GLIBC_2.3
GLIBC_2.3.2
GLIBC_2.3.3
GLIBC_2.3.4
GLIBC_2.4
GLIBC_2.5
GLIBC_2.6
GLIBC_2.7
GLIBC_2.8
GLIBC_2.9
GLIBC_2.10
GLIBC_2.11
GLIBC_2.12
GLIBC_PRIVATE

安装glibc-2.14

[root@ora11g ~]# wget http://ftp.gnu.org/gnu/glibc/glibc-2.14.tar.gz
[root@ora11g ~]# mv glibc-2.14.tar.gz /opt/software
[root@ora11g ~]# cd /opt/software
[root@ora11g software]# tar xf glibc-2.14.tar.gz
[root@ora11g software]# cd glibc-2.14
[root@ora11g glibc-2.14]# mkdir build
[root@ora11g glibc-2.14]# cd build
[root@ora11g build]# ../configure --prefix=/usr/local/glibc-2.14
[root@ora11g build]# make -j4
[root@ora11g build]# make install
[root@ora11g build]# cd /usr/local/glibc-2.14/lib
[root@ora11g lib]# cp libc-2.14.so /lib64/
[root@ora11g lib]# cd /lib64
[root@example lib64]# /sbin/sln libc-2.14.so /lib64/libc.so.6
[root@ora11g lib64]# strings /lib64/libc.so.6 |grep GLIBC
GLIBC_2.2.5
GLIBC_2.2.6
GLIBC_2.3
GLIBC_2.3.2
GLIBC_2.3.3
GLIBC_2.3.4
GLIBC_2.4
GLIBC_2.5
GLIBC_2.6
GLIBC_2.7
GLIBC_2.8
GLIBC_2.9
GLIBC_2.10
GLIBC_2.11
GLIBC_2.12
GLIBC_2.13
GLIBC_2.14
GLIBC_PRIVATE

sqlplus工作做正常

[oracle@ora11g ~]$ sqlplus / as sysdba
SQL*Plus: Release 19.0.0.0.0 - Production on Sun Oct 6 15:53:10 2019
Version 19.2.0.0.0
Copyright (c) 1982, 2018, Oracle.  All rights reserved.
Connected to an idle instance.
SQL> exit

dbca DBT-50000 DBT-50001报错处理
3


通过dbca -J-Doracle.assistants.dbca.validate.ConfigurationParams=false 解决